Recipe of the Day: Low-cal Celebrity Sugar Water

By Matt Van Hoven 

Ingredients: 1 Welsh singer-songwriter with a terrible voice, 1 bicycle, 1 pair “skinny jeans” for aforementioned singer, 1 can Diet Coke, 1 Sammy Davis Jr song, “I’ve got to be me”. (note: to prepare, let Davis’ song marinate for 30-40 years prior to cooking).

Advertising instructions: Utilize relative celebrity of Duffy, sprinkle bicycle and skinny jeans for an additional dash of pop-culture. Apply Davis’ song liberally, fold in Duffy’s voice (Duffy’s was the most potent voice available, which ensures Davis’ tune will be sufficiently dissolved for the purpose of this recipe) before going on to next portion. Mix for 60 seconds, and before you pour the mixture onto YouTube and TV, throw in cliched idea that “Diet Coke”, a product that is sold to millions of people globally, somehow represents individuality.
